接pyautocad的实例
来源:互联网 发布:战地3优化好吗 编辑:程序博客网 时间:2024/06/04 00:32
import openpyxlfrom pyautocad import Autocad,APointimport sysreload(sys)sys.setdefaultencoding("utf-8")wb=openpyxl.load_workbook("a.xlsx")sheet=wb.get_sheet_by_name("Sheet1")data=[]px=[]py=[]acad=Autocad(create_if_not_exists=True)acad.prompt("hello this is mt")for text in acad.iter_objects('Text'): data.append(text.TextString) #print text.TextString px.append(APoint(text.InsertionPoint).x) py.append(APoint(text.InsertionPoint).y) #print text.InsertionPointprint len(data)print "eof"for d in range(1,len(data)): if(str(data[d])[0:4]=="Vigi" or str(data[d])[0:4]=="iC65" or str(data[d])[0:3]=="CVS" or str(data[d])[0:3]=="PRD" or str(data[d])[0:4]=="DDZY"): sheet['A'+str(d)]=data[d] sheet['B'+str(d)]=px[d] sheet["C"+str(d)]=py[d] # print data[d]wb.save("kv.xlsx")print "success"#or str(data[d])[0:3]=="CVS" or str(data[d])[0:3]=="PRD" or str(data[d])[0:4]=="DDZY"
暂时需要多点排序算法。明天 再测试一下。
0 0
- 接pyautocad的实例
- pyautocad+openpyxl实例二
- pyautocad+openpyxl简单的处理一下cad文件
- 利用python控制Autocad:pyautocad
- Spring_1_Bean的实例化实例
- 基于proteus的51单片机仿真实例六十六、I2C总线上接两个AT24C02读写实例
- 用实例工厂方法实例化SpringBean的完整实例
- 获取实例是否是某类实例的方法
- perl实例:简单的代码规范化实例
- 一个IPTABLES的实例
- 简单的struts实例
- SOAP的HelloWord实例
- 自定义标签的实例
- hibernate的入门实例
- 专家系统的应用实例
- 查询数据库的实例
- mvc的一个实例
- FindWindowEX的实例
- 数据结构--排序之冒泡排序
- Servlet中HttpSession
- HPUOJ---2017寒假作业--专题1/F-食物链
- Thinking in SQL系列之四:数据挖掘C4.5决策树算法
- VR开发基础—全景图
- 接pyautocad的实例
- 自然语言处理 HMM 维特比算法(Viterbi Algorithm) 实例转载
- 正则表达式初学
- 理解MyEclips的虚拟路径
- PAT甲级.1067. Sort with Swap(0,*) (25)
- 服务(service)-----远程服务
- 希尔排序
- nginx的日志
- 分别根据前中序遍历和后中序遍历来推二叉树的结构